Description

Stephen Hawking was:A physicist A cosmologist An author One of the cleverest people who ever lived. __________While studying at Oxford University, Stephen Hawking was diagnosed with motor neurone disease, which meant that eventually he was completely paralysed, and could only talk via a computer. But that never held him back, and because of his work on time and space, he changed the way the world thinks about the universe.

Discover more about the life of a man who is known for his incredible contribution to science in this beautifully illustrated book.
